Output 666a233bbee6743c8020ead558092ac90f33d808018abc42eb23e07cb8311166:1

value
129745
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5a0cd4b11eaa55b898dcbaa0c494547d6c851ea OP_EQUALVERIFY OP_CHECKSIG
address
1PPmBiJpL9HFqqqNojR5ucnH2JkiUdTJof
transaction
666a233bbee6743c8020ead558092ac90f33d808018abc42eb23e07cb8311166
confirmations
170632
spent
true